When you do need a permit

Required·Rule 1

Finishing a basement requires a building permit. Note: basements are rare in Southern California due to soil conditions and seismic considerations. If your home has a basement, finishing it to habitable standards requires permits for framing, insulation, electrical, and must meet egress, ventilation, and ceiling height requirements.

Required·Rule 2

Adding a bathroom in a basement requires building, plumbing, and electrical permits. Below-grade plumbing typically requires a sewage ejector pump if below the sewer main. Basements are uncommon in Southern California, so specialized contractors may be needed.

Required·Rule 3

Adding a bedroom in a basement requires a building permit. California code requires egress windows or doors for all sleeping rooms. Below-grade bedrooms must have a window well meeting minimum size requirements for emergency escape. Smoke and CO detectors are required.

Required·Rule 4

Adding or modifying basement egress (emergency escape windows, doors, or window wells) requires a building permit. Egress modifications involve cutting into foundation walls, which requires structural engineering and waterproofing. This work is critical for life safety.

Zoning & HOA Considerations

Zoning

Finished basements used as living space may trigger zoning occupancy requirements, especially if adding a bedroom or creating a separate dwelling unit.

HOA Communities

If you live in an HOA community: basement finishing is mostly interior work and rarely requires HOA approval. However, adding egress windows, window wells, or exterior changes may trigger architectural review.
